About Maryam Karkhane

Maryam Karkhane is a scholar working on Applied Microbiology and Biotechnology, Hepatology and Pollution, having authored 37 papers that have together received 366 indexed citations. Recurring topics across this work include Nanoparticles: synthesis and applications (6 papers), Hepatitis C virus research (6 papers), Moringa oleifera research and applications (4 papers), Hepatitis B Virus Studies (4 papers), Quantum Dots Synthesis And Properties (3 papers), Liver Disease Diagnosis and Treatment (3 papers), Microbial bioremediation and biosurfactants (3 papers) and Plant-Microbe Interactions and Immunity (2 papers). The work is most often cited by research in Applied Microbiology and Biotechnology (7 citations), Materials Chemistry (148 citations) and Nutrition and Dietetics (41 citations). Maryam Karkhane has collaborated with scholars based in Iran, India and Iraq. Frequent co-authors include Abdolrazagh Marzban, Hamed Esmaeil Lashgarian, Manouchehr Teymouri, Suresh Ghotekar, Javad Akhtari, Gholamhossein Ebrahimipour, Kiana Shahzamani, Asghar Sepahvand, Mohammad Reza Zali and Kamran Rostami. Their work appears in journals such as SHILAP Revista de lepidopterología, Scientific Reports and Ceramics International.
